/linux-6.3-rc2/drivers/net/ethernet/intel/igc/ |
A D | igc_mac.c | 431 u32 tctl; in igc_config_collision_dist() local 433 tctl = rd32(IGC_TCTL); in igc_config_collision_dist() 435 tctl &= ~IGC_TCTL_COLD; in igc_config_collision_dist() 436 tctl |= IGC_COLLISION_DISTANCE << IGC_COLD_SHIFT; in igc_config_collision_dist() 438 wr32(IGC_TCTL, tctl); in igc_config_collision_dist()
|
A D | igc_main.c | 850 u32 tctl; in igc_setup_tctl() local 856 tctl = rd32(IGC_TCTL); in igc_setup_tctl() 857 tctl &= ~IGC_TCTL_CT; in igc_setup_tctl() 858 tctl |= IGC_TCTL_PSP | IGC_TCTL_RTLC | in igc_setup_tctl() 862 tctl |= IGC_TCTL_EN; in igc_setup_tctl() 864 wr32(IGC_TCTL, tctl); in igc_setup_tctl() 4939 u32 tctl, rctl; in igc_down() local 4960 tctl = rd32(IGC_TCTL); in igc_down() 4961 tctl &= ~IGC_TCTL_EN; in igc_down() 4962 wr32(IGC_TCTL, tctl); in igc_down()
|
/linux-6.3-rc2/drivers/net/ethernet/intel/igb/ |
A D | e1000_mac.c | 739 u32 tctl; in igb_config_collision_dist() local 741 tctl = rd32(E1000_TCTL); in igb_config_collision_dist() 743 tctl &= ~E1000_TCTL_COLD; in igb_config_collision_dist() 744 tctl |= E1000_COLLISION_DISTANCE << E1000_COLD_SHIFT; in igb_config_collision_dist() 746 wr32(E1000_TCTL, tctl); in igb_config_collision_dist()
|
A D | igb_main.c | 2168 u32 tctl, rctl; in igb_down() local 2187 tctl = rd32(E1000_TCTL); in igb_down() 2188 tctl &= ~E1000_TCTL_EN; in igb_down() 2189 wr32(E1000_TCTL, tctl); in igb_down() 4312 u32 tctl; in igb_setup_tctl() local 4318 tctl = rd32(E1000_TCTL); in igb_setup_tctl() 4319 tctl &= ~E1000_TCTL_CT; in igb_setup_tctl() 4320 tctl |= E1000_TCTL_PSP | E1000_TCTL_RTLC | in igb_setup_tctl() 4326 tctl |= E1000_TCTL_EN; in igb_setup_tctl() 4328 wr32(E1000_TCTL, tctl); in igb_setup_tctl()
|
/linux-6.3-rc2/drivers/net/ethernet/intel/e1000e/ |
A D | mac.c | 885 u32 tctl; in e1000e_config_collision_dist_generic() local 887 tctl = er32(TCTL); in e1000e_config_collision_dist_generic() 889 tctl &= ~E1000_TCTL_COLD; in e1000e_config_collision_dist_generic() 890 tctl |= E1000_COLLISION_DISTANCE << E1000_COLD_SHIFT; in e1000e_config_collision_dist_generic() 892 ew32(TCTL, tctl); in e1000e_config_collision_dist_generic()
|
A D | 82571.c | 945 u32 ctrl, ctrl_ext, eecd, tctl; in e1000_reset_hw_82571() local 959 tctl = er32(TCTL); in e1000_reset_hw_82571() 960 tctl &= ~E1000_TCTL_EN; in e1000_reset_hw_82571() 961 ew32(TCTL, tctl); in e1000_reset_hw_82571()
|
A D | netdev.c | 633 u32 tctl = er32(TCTL); in e1000e_update_tdt_wa() local 2921 u32 tdlen, tctl, tarc; in e1000_configure_tx() local 2966 tctl = er32(TCTL); in e1000_configure_tx() 2967 tctl &= ~E1000_TCTL_CT; in e1000_configure_tx() 3001 ew32(TCTL, tctl); in e1000_configure_tx() 3812 tctl = er32(TCTL); in e1000_flush_tx_ring() 4267 u32 tctl, rctl; in e1000e_down() local 4285 tctl = er32(TCTL); in e1000e_down() 4287 ew32(TCTL, tctl); in e1000e_down() 5319 tctl = er32(TCTL); in e1000_watchdog_task() [all …]
|
/linux-6.3-rc2/drivers/net/ethernet/intel/e1000/ |
A D | e1000_main.c | 493 u32 rctl, tctl; in e1000_down() local 503 tctl = er32(TCTL); in e1000_down() 505 ew32(TCTL, tctl); in e1000_down() 1651 tctl = er32(TCTL); in e1000_configure_tx() 1677 ew32(TCTL, tctl); in e1000_configure_tx() 2361 u32 tctl; in e1000_82547_tx_fifo_stall_task() local 2367 tctl = er32(TCTL); in e1000_82547_tx_fifo_stall_task() 2373 ew32(TCTL, tctl); in e1000_82547_tx_fifo_stall_task() 2434 u32 link, tctl; in e1000_watchdog() local 2472 tctl = er32(TCTL); in e1000_watchdog() [all …]
|
A D | e1000_hw.c | 1880 u32 tctl, coll_dist; in e1000_config_collision_dist() local 1887 tctl = er32(TCTL); in e1000_config_collision_dist() 1889 tctl &= ~E1000_TCTL_COLD; in e1000_config_collision_dist() 1890 tctl |= coll_dist << E1000_COLD_SHIFT; in e1000_config_collision_dist() 1892 ew32(TCTL, tctl); in e1000_config_collision_dist()
|
/linux-6.3-rc2/drivers/net/ethernet/ti/ |
A D | tlan.c | 2589 u16 tctl; in tlan_phy_start_link() local 2643 tlan_mii_read_reg(dev, phy, TLAN_TLPHY_CTL, &tctl); in tlan_phy_start_link() 2645 tctl |= TLAN_TC_AUISEL; in tlan_phy_start_link() 2647 tctl &= ~TLAN_TC_AUISEL; in tlan_phy_start_link() 2656 tlan_mii_write_reg(dev, phy, TLAN_TLPHY_CTL, tctl); in tlan_phy_start_link()
|
/linux-6.3-rc2/drivers/net/ethernet/intel/ixgb/ |
A D | ixgb_main.c | 697 u32 tctl; in ixgb_configure_tx() local 722 tctl = IXGB_TCTL_TCE | IXGB_TCTL_TXEN | IXGB_TCTL_TPDE; in ixgb_configure_tx() 723 IXGB_WRITE_REG(hw, TCTL, tctl); in ixgb_configure_tx()
|